F26: It’s a Lack of Workforce Readiness that is Holding Manufacturing Back, Building a Talent Plan for the Future

The manufacturing environment is changing and the technologies and skills to use are critical to the success of manufacturing companies. Successful organization have a plan on how they will address their talent needs for the future. Does your organization have a talent strategy for the future? During this presentation we will share insights on the state of the manufacturing workforce, how it may affect companies and provide a framework including actionable steps of a workforce strategy to utilize in developing your talent strategy.

Jeannine Kunz

SME

Photo of Jeannine Kunz

Jeannine Kunz is the Chief Workforce Development Officer at SME and leads a team focused on the ongoing education and training of the workforce, as well as building the manufacturing talent pipeline. A recognized expert in the field of learning and development, Kunz is at the forefront of workforce management issues, providing forward-thinking learning and development solutions for companies, academia, and individuals. Kunz also co-chairs the Smart Manufacturing Executive Council.

Marion Wells

Human Asset Management

Photo of Marion Wells

Marion Wells is a Predictive Index certified talent specialist and the founder of Human Asset Management (HAM), whose expertise focuses on providing talent optimization services using predictive index science- based methodologies to empower clients and align their business strategies with their people strategies to achieve optimal business results. HAM’s strategies result in manufacturing clients building and strengthening their talent pipeline, their organization and their customer relationships.
